SPECIAL TELECONFERENCE NOTICE Pursuant to Executive Order N-29-20 The Brown Act, Government Code Section 54953, contains special requirements that apply when members of a legislative body participate in a public meeting by telephone. Certain of these requirements have been suspended by Paragraph 3 of Executive Order N-29-20, executed by the Governor of California on March 17, 2020, to mitigate the spread of Coronavirus (COVID-19). In particular, the Executive Order suspends that provision of the Brown Act that requires noticing, posting of agendas, and public access to each location where a member will be participating telephonically, as well as provisions that require physical presence of members of the legislative body or the public for purposes of a quorum or to hold a meeting.
